Despite the promising growth trajectory, the glycolide (GA) market faces certain challenges. One major hurdle is the relatively high cost of production compared to traditional polymers, limiting its widespread adoption in certain applications. Furthermore, the biodegradability of GA, while an advantage, can also be a drawback depending on the application. Controlling the rate of degradation to match the desired lifespan of the product is a critical challenge that requires ongoing research and development. The potential for variability in the quality of GA sourced from different manufacturers is another concern, impacting the reproducibility and reliability of end products. Moreover, stringent regulatory requirements for medical and pharmaceutical applications add complexity to the manufacturing and approval processes. Finally, fluctuations in the price of raw materials used in GA production pose a risk to the stability of the market and the profitability of manufacturers. Addressing these challenges through continuous innovation in production techniques, quality control measures, and regulatory compliance will be crucial for the sustained growth of the glycolide (GA) market.

Biomedical Segment: The biomedical segment is expected to be the dominant application area for glycolide, with a large portion of the total market share. The use of GA in sutures, implants, and drug delivery systems is continuously expanding, driven by the increasing demand for biodegradable and biocompatible medical devices. The ongoing research and development in this area will continuously fuel the growth of this segment throughout the forecast period. Stringent quality control and regulatory compliance requirements in this segment might present challenges, but it also reflects the growing market's commitment to safety and efficacy.
